A:
Take the Sapa Express bus. It leaves Hanoi at 7.00am and drops you off in the middle of Sapa just after midday. You will be able to check in to your accommodation and spend the afternoon starting to explore beautiful Sapa. The train trip is terrible, regardless of which train company you choose! First you travel overnight (both ways) and will get no sleep. Arriving in Sapa around 6.30am with no sleep makes the first day a difficult one. Second, the train stops at Lao Cai, from where you need to organise further transportation for the one hour drive to Sapa. Save yourself the sleep deprivation and the inconvenience of having to add a one hour road trip to the end of the train travel. Get the bus direct to your destination. We met a number of people in our travels around Vietnam who had also taken the train to Sapa and all of them said they would not do it again. We did not know about the bus option and it was also recommended by the locals in Sapa. Enjoy Sapa, it truly is a wonderful place.
